Hey there fellow Dudes.  I'm sitting here on my boat (where I live) and it's a little after noon on a Wednesday.  I haven't really done anything today other than take my dog for a walk, surf a little online and eat an avocado.   It used to be that I'd feel guilty for not "doing" anything with my time, then, after I finally figured my shit out, I realize that anxiety, masquerading as guilt, is the main foe I was dealing with.  Anxiety was robbing me of enjoying the moment at hand.  Guilt is just another form of anxiety, so don't let it fool you.  Also, realize that anxiety is a form of energy and we can mistakenly use it a fuel - something we shouldn't do.

We should reject anxiety because it never really helps us.  It just clouds the waters and gets us all worked up.  I think the world has enough worked up people.  We don't need to add to it.  

Recognizing anxiety, then stepping back and letting it go, is key to a relaxed life.  The Dude understood that, although even he got worked up now and then.
